I have a Popcorn Hour A100 (old-school) that does it all except DTS audio... :\
? there's a software DTS decoder. comes with ffmpeg or mplayer, dunno which
I've seen decompression problems with certain matroska files, though, that look like a DTS problem and cause a fallback to trying to use hwdts output. It's a shortcoming of the mkv-demuxer (used by default in mplayer since some time). If that's what you're experiencing, using -demuxer lavf should help.

it's a buffer overflow vulnerability. so it has nothing to do with the scriptability of pdf this time.
not to this particular exploit.
wouldn't bet my life on there being no buffer overflow in these, though.
disabling javascript wont help if you open PDFs with acrobat reader
from the metasploit module code:
Adobe CoolType SING Table "uniqueName" Stack Buffer Overflow',
This module exploits a vulnerability in the Smart INdependent Glyplets (SING) table handling within versions 8.2.4 and 9.3.4 of Adobe Reader. Prior version are assumed to be vulnerable as well.
